From a rifle of mass $5\ kg$, a bullet of mass $50\ gram$ is fired with an initial velocity of $50\ m/s$. Calculate the initial recoil velocity of the rifle.
Here, mass of the bullet $m=50\ gm=\frac{50\ gm}{1000}=0.05\ kg.$
Initial velocity of the bullet $u=50\ m/s$
Mass of the rifle $M=5\ kg.$
Final velocity of the bullet $v=0$
Final velocity of the rifle $V=0$
Let initial recoil velocity of the rifle is $U$.
Therefore, according to the law of conservation of momentum
$mu+MU=mv+MV$
Or $0.05\times50+5\times U=0.05\times0+5\times0$
Or $0.25+5U=0$
Or $5U=-0.25$
Or $U=-\frac{0.25}{5}$
Or $U=-0.5\ m/s$ [$-ve$ sign indicates the opposite direction]
Thus, the initial recoil velocity of the riffle is $-0.5\ m/s$.
